On November 13, at 5:10 p.m.
Officers were in the area of 3100 block of 5th Street to investigate a radio call about a suspicious vehicle. Officers observed a female sitting on the driver’s side of a 2019 Dodge Journey. The vehicle was reported stolen out of Montana. Officers began to order the driver to exit the car. The driver, the sole occupant refused. Officers approached the car protecting themselves with ballistic shields and attempted to talk with the her. She refused to cooperate. The SMPD’s Crisis Negotiation Team was called onto the scene and attempted to talk the driver into surrendering. The driver refused. After a period of time and failed negotiation attempts, officers broke out the front passenger window, unlocked the doors and removed the driver taking her into custody without further incident. Pamela Sue Marshall, 67, from Texas was arrested for grand theft auto and resisting arrest. Bail was set at $25,000.
